#481500 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#481500 is composed of 28.2% red, 8.2%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 70.8% magenta, 100% yellow and 71.8% black. It has a hue angle of 17.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 14.1%. #481500 color hex could be obtained by blending #902a00 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330000.

● #481500 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].
#481500 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#481500 has RGB values of R:72, G:21,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.71, Y:1, K:0.72. Its decimal value is 4723968.

Shades and Tints of #481500
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0400 is the darkest color, while #fffaf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#481500
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#272321 is the less saturated color, while #481500 is the most saturated one.
